Title: How do I correct incorrect information in https://www.freepascal.org/docs-ht...?
Post by: heeb on December 22, 2018, 11:29:30 pm
Hi all,

First of all: A Very Merry Christmas! Best wishes to all who read this :)

Secondly, I'm a n00b, not in FreePascal / Lazarus / Delphi, but in editing forums / wikis, etc...

I came across a slight inaccuracy in a page within https://www.freepascal.org/docs-html/fcl, and I was expecting some sort of "edit page" link, like in a wiki.

But it's not there.

How / where do I submit a change suggestion?

Kind regards,

Matthew
Title: Re: How do I correct incorrect information in https://www.freepascal.org/docs-ht...?
Post by: lucamar on December 22, 2018, 11:52:03 pm
IIRC, the best place is probably the bugtracker (https://bugs.freepascal.org). Remember to submit a patch (http://wiki.freepascal.org/Creating_A_Patch) against the most recent source docs (https://svn.freepascal.org/svn/fpcdocs/trunk/).
